Tour the Amazing Art Deco Heritage Area
As you stroll down Ocean Drive, you'll find yourself surrounded by the beautiful pastel-hued buildings and neon accents that render Miami's Art Deco Historic District so distinctive. The air hums with energy as the sun glints off sweeping structures and chrome details, attracting your eyes to the characteristic style of art deco architecture. Each block displays historic landmarks—like the Colony Hotel and the Clevelander—standing as colorful testaments to the city's glamorous past. You can take a guided walking tour to uncover stories behind the stunning geometric patterns, porthole windows, and sleek lines that distinguish the district. Don't forget your camera; every corner explodes with vibrancy and charm. Exploring this neighborhood lets you step back in time while experiencing Miami's unique charm.

Savor Authentic Cuban Tastes in Miami's Little Havana
When the evening's rhythms begin to quiet, the sun rises on another Miami adventure—one overflowing with color, flavor, and soul in Little Havana. Stroll down Calle Ocho and you'll right away notice the rhythm of Cuban life. Colorful artwork—adorning the walls—tell stories of heritage and passion. Be drawn to the aroma of strong coffee and roasting Cuban dishes to local cafés, where you can experience authentic Cuban cuisine. Be sure to try a classic Cuban sandwich or a flaky guava pastry, and enjoy a fresh cafecito as you watch locals play dominoes at Máximo Gómez Park. Here, every bite and every brushstroke showcases local traditions, encouraging you to embrace the traditions that make Little Havana unforgettable.

When Is the Ideal Time to Visit Miami for Pleasant Weather?
For those seeking the best weather in Miami, schedule your trip between mid-November and mid-April. You'll experience beautiful, sunny weather and comfortable evenings, excellent for discovering the city's dynamic atmosphere. This timeframe is Miami's peak season, so be prepared for bustling visitors and packed beaches. The moisture levels decrease, tropical storms are uncommon, and the ocean's still inviting. What Public Transportation Options Are Available in Miami?
Curious about experiencing Miami beyond the sandy coastline? You'll find plenty of transportation alternatives with the city's transit infrastructure. Hop on the Metrorail for a scenic ride above the traffic, or take a Metrobus exploring colorful neighborhoods. For convenient downtown trips, the free Metromover cruises by city sights. With these public transit options, you can explore Miami effortlessly, reduce expenses, and see the city's dynamic spirit in person.
